Essential Skills for Success in Compounding Pharmacy Quality Assurance and Control

A Postgraduate Certificate in Compounding Pharmacy Quality Assurance and Control is designed to equip professionals with a comprehensive understanding of the principles and practices that underpin high-quality compounding pharmacy operations. Some of the essential skills that graduates of this program can expect to acquire include:

  • A deep understanding of regulatory requirements and industry standards, including USP 795, USP 797, and USP 800

  • Expertise in quality control and assurance, including sampling, testing, and validation methods

  • Knowledge of sterile and non-sterile compounding techniques, including aseptic processing and cleanroom design

  • Familiarity with risk management and mitigation strategies, including root cause analysis and corrective action planning

  • Proficiency in auditing and inspection techniques, including preparation for regulatory inspections and accreditation surveys

Career Opportunities in Compounding Pharmacy Quality Assurance and Control

A Postgraduate Certificate in Compounding Pharmacy Quality Assurance and Control opens up a range of exciting career opportunities for professionals in the pharmacy industry. Some of the potential career paths that graduates of this program may pursue include:

  • Quality Assurance Specialist: responsible for developing and implementing quality control and assurance systems in compounding pharmacies

  • Regulatory Affairs Specialist: responsible for 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ements and industry standards in compounding pharmacies

  • Sterile Compounding Technician: responsible for preparing and dispensing sterile compounded medications in a pharmacy or hospital setting

  • Compounding Pharmacy Manager: responsible for overseeing the day-to-day operations of a compounding pharmacy, including quality control and assurance
